Jesus uses many parables and stories to represent those who he is speaking to. Some reject him, others are still not sure and there are some who receive his message with joy. John the Baptist is killed by Herod and when Jesus hears this, he is grieved. Although he goes to the wilderness to be alone, the crowds follow him and he looks on them with compassion and performs the miracle of feeding the 5,000, which is referred to in all 4 gospels.

SOAP is the daily devotional plan at River Valley Church. SOAP is a simple process that includes reading a selected passage of Scripture, writing down an Observation or two, committing to an Application, and engaging in Prayer. This is part 2 of a 12 part plan.
